An aeroplane is moving with horizontal velocity uu at heighthh. The velocity of a packet dropped from it on the earth's surface will be (gg is acceleration due to gravity)

A

u2+2gh\sqrt{u^{2} + 2gh}

B

2gh\sqrt{2gh}

C

2gh2gh

D

u22gh\sqrt{u^{2} - 2gh}

Answer

u2+2gh\sqrt{u^{2} + 2gh}

Explanation

Solution

Horizontal velocity of dropped packet =u= u

Vertical velocity =2gh= \sqrt{2gh}

\therefore Resultant velocity at earth

=u2+2gh= \sqrt{u^{2} + 2gh}
